Peter Zijlstra <peterz@infradead.org> writes:
> From: Martin Schwidefsky <schwidefsky@de.ibm.com> > > Add the Kconfig option HAVE_MMU_GATHER_NO_GATHER to the generic > mmu_gather code. If the option is set the mmu_gather will not > track individual pages for delayed page free anymore. A platform > that enables the option needs to provide its own implementation > of the __tlb_remove_page_size function to free pages.
Can we rename this to HAVE_NO_BATCH_MMU_GATHER?
